Anthony Wayne Turner Obituary
It is with heavy hearts that we share the passing of Anthony "Tony" Wayne Turner, 61 of Lorain, who passed away on Monday, March 2, 2026, after a long battle with severe health issues.
Tony was a free‑spirited, fearless, and deeply loving man whose contagious smile and warm personality brightened the lives of everyone around him. From his childhood days in Boy Scouts and sports, to his years working as a gifted mechanic and tradesman, Tony approached life with curiosity, creativity, and unwavering determination.
He is survived by his wife of 45 years, Victoria Turner; his children Ashley, Jessica, and Timothy; his mother Mary; and his grandchildren Parker, Eleana, Jackson, Velynn, Pinelope, Vayla, Logan, Bentley, and Vayden.
Tony was preceded in death by his father, Walter, and his brother, Timothy.
Tony often said: "You might not like me but you'll always remember me!". Those words reflect his bold, unforgettable spirit perfectly.
